    Identification of anti-Helicobacter pylori antibody signatures in gastric intestinal metaplasia

    Background Chronic Helicobacter pylori infection may induce gastric intestinal metaplasia (IM). We compared anti-H. pylori antibody profiles between IM cases and non-atrophic gastritis (NAG) controls. Methods We evaluated humoral responses to 1528 H. pylori proteins among a discovery set of 50 IM and 50 NAG using H. pylori protein arrays. Antibodies with >= 20% sensitivity at 90% specificity for either group were selected and further validated in an independent set of 100 IM and 100 NAG using odds ratios (OR). A validated multi-signature was evaluated using the area under the receiver operating characteristics curve (AUC) and net reclassification improvement (NRI). Results Sixty-two immunoglobulin (Ig) G and 11 IgA antibodies were detected in > 10%. Among them, 22 IgG and 6 IgA antibodies were different between IM and NAG in the discovery set. Validated antibodies included 11 IgG (anti-HP1177/Omp27/HopQ [OR = 8.1, p < 0.001], anti-HP0547/CagA [4.6, p < 0.001], anti-HP0596/Tip alpha [4.0, p = 0.002], anti-HP0103/TlpB [3.8, p = 0.001], anti-HP1125/PalA/Omp18 [3.1, p = 0.001], anti-HP0153/RecA [0.48, p = 0.03], anti-HP0385 [0.41, p = 0.006], anti-HP0243/TlpB [0.39, p = 0.016], anti-HP0371/FabE [0.37, p = 0.017], anti-HP0900/HypB/AccB [0.35, p = 0.048], and anti-HP0709 [0.30, p = 0.003]), and 2 IgA (anti-HP1125/PalA/Omp18 [2.7, p = 0.03] and anti-HP0596/Tip alpha [2.5, p = 0.027]). A model including all 11 IgG antibodies (AUC = 0.81) had better discriminated IM and NAG compared with an anti-CagA only (AUC = 0.77) model (NRI = 0.44; p = 0.001). Conclusions Our study represents the most comprehensive assessment of anti-H. pylori antibody profiles in IM. The target antigens for these novel antibodies may act together with CagA in the progression to IM. Along with other biomarkers, specific H. pylori antibodies may identify IM patients, who would benefit from surveillance.

    Implementation of the updated Sydney system biopsy protocol improves the diagnostic yield of gastric preneoplastic conditions: Results from a real-world study

    Background: The updated Sydney system biopsy protocol (USSBP) standardizes the sampling of gastric biopsies for the detection of preneoplastic conditions ( e.g. , gastric intestinal metaplasia [GIM]), but the real-world diagnostic yield is not well-described. Aim: To determine whether regular application of USSBP is associated with higher detection of chronic atrophic gastritis (CAG), GIM and autoimmune gastritis (AIG). Methods: We performed a real-world retrospective study at an academic urban tertiary hospital in Chile. We manually reviewed medical records from consecutive patients undergoing esophagogastroduodenoscopy (EGD) from January to December 2017. Seven endoscopists who performed EGDs were categorized into two groups (USSBP 'regular' and USSBP 'infrequent') based on USSBP adherence, using minimum 20% adherence as the prespecified threshold. Multivariable logistic regression models were used to estimate the odds ratios (aOR) and 95% confidence intervals (CI) for the association between endoscopist groups and the likelihood of diagnosing CAG, GIM or AIG. Results: 1206 patients were included in the study (mean age: 58.5; 65.3% female). The USSBP regular group demonstrated a higher likelihood of detecting CAG (20% vs . 5.3%; aOR 4.03, 95%CI: 2.69-6.03), GIM (12.2% vs. 3.4%; aOR 3.91, 95%CI: 2.39-6.42) and AIG (2.9% vs. 0.8%; aOR 6.52, 95%CI: 1.87-22.74) compared to infrequent group. Detection of advanced-stage CAG (Operative Link for Gastritis Assessment stage III/IV) was significantly higher in the USSBP regular vs. infrequent group (aOR 5.84, 95%CI: 2.23-15.31). Conclusions: Routine adherence to USSBP increases the detection rates of preneoplastic conditions, including CAG, GIM and AIG.     Prospective follow-up of chronic atrophic gastritis in a high-risk population for gastric cancer in latin america

    Background. Gastric adenocarcinoma (GA) is preceded by premalignant conditions such as chronic atrophic gastritis (CAG) with or without gastric intestinal metaplasia (GIM). Endoscopic follow-up of these conditions has been proposed as a strategy for the detection of early-stage GA. Aim. To describe the risk of progression to gastric dysplasia (GD) and early-stage GA of patients who underwent esophagogastroduodenoscopy (EGD) with gastric biopsies obtained following the updated Sydney System biopsy protocol (USSBP). Methods. We conducted a real-world, multicenter, prospective cohort study. Patients undergoing EGD surveillance with USSBP were enrolled between 2015 and 2021 from three endoscopy units at Santiago, Chile. Patients with prior history of GA or gastric resection were excluded. Follow-up surveillance schedule was determined by gastroenterologist in accordance with the Chilean Digestive Endoscopy Association Guidelines. CAG was confirmed by two expert GI pathologists and categorized by the Operative Link on Gastritis Assessment as stage 0 (normal) through stage IV (advanced stage). The primary endpoint was a composite of GD (low-grade, LGD or high-grade, HGD) or GA, while secondary endpoints were progression in OLGA and separate outcomes of LGD, HGD or GA. Multivariable Cox regression analysis was used to estimate the association between CAG +/- GIM and the outcomes, adjusted for age, sex and Helicobacter pylori (Hp) infection. Results. 600 patients were included in the cohort (64% female; mean age 58 years). At baseline 32.3% (n=194) had active Hp infection. OLGA stage was: 31% (n=184) OLGA 0, 48% (n=291) OLGA I-II and 21% (125) OLGA III-IV. GIM was identified in 52% (n=312) and autoimmune gastritis in 6.2% (n=37). Median follow-up was 28 months (IQR 17-42). During follow-up, 6 early-stage GA, 3 HGD and 6 LGD were observed. No advanced-stage GA was diagnosed. Only 19% (n=35) of baseline OLGA 0 patients progressed to OLGA I-IV, with <2% progressing to OLGA III/IV (Figure 1). Persistence of Hp infection (aOR 2.1; 95%CI 1.1-4.0) was independently associated with increase of at least 1 point in the OLGA scale during follow-up. GA/GD free survival at 3- years for OLGA 0, I-II and III-IV was 99.4%, 97.1% and 91.7%, respectively (p=0.0015) (Figure 2). Based on multivariable Cox regression, OLGA III-IV (vs. OLGA 0) was associated with a 12.1-fold (95%CI 1.5-97.4) higher risk of GA, while GIM was associated with a 13.0-fold (95%CI 1.7-101.2) higher risk, although the CI was wide; this was particularly between 2 and 3 years of follow-up. Discussion: These findings, including the observation that all GAs were early-stage, support endoscopic/histologic surveillance for patients with advanced OLGA stages or GIM, which is a common finding in patients with advanced CAG. Further studies are needed to determine the optimal time interval for surveillance.

    Quadruple therapies show a higher eradication rate compared to standard triple therapy for Helicobacter pylori infection within the LEGACy consortium. A multicenter observational study in European and Latin American countries

    Introduction: Gastric cancer (GC) is one of the most lethal malignancies worldwide. Helicobacter pylori is the primary cause of GC; therefore, its eradication reduces the risk of developing this neoplasia. There is extensive evidence regarding quadruple therapy with relevance to the European population. However, in Latin America, data are scarce. Furthermore, there is limited information about the eradication rates achieved by antibiotic schemes in European and Latin American populations. Objective: To compare the effectiveness of standard triple therapy (STT), quadruple concomitant therapy (QCT), and bismuth quadruple therapy (QBT) in six centers in Europe and Latin America. Methods: A retrospective study was carried out based on the LEGACy registry from 2017 to 2022. Data from adult patients recruited in Portugal, Spain, Chile, Mexico, and Paraguay with confirmed H. pylori infection who received eradication therapy and confirmatory tests at least 1 month apart were included. Treatment success by each scheme was compared using a mixed multilevel Poisson regression, adjusting for patient sex and age, together with country-specific variables, including prevalence of H. pylori antibiotic resistance (clarithromycin, metronidazole, and amoxicillin), and CYP2C19 polymorphisms. Results: 772 patients were incorporated (64.64% females; mean age of 52.93 years). The total H. pylori eradication rates were 75.20% (255/339) with STT, 88.70% (159/178) with QCT, and 91.30% (191/209) with QBT. Both quadruple therapies (QCT-QBT) showed significantly higher eradication rates compared with STT, with an adjusted incidence risk ratio (IRR) of 1.25 (p: <0.05); and 1.24 (p: <0.05), respectively. The antibiotic-resistance prevalence by country, but not the prevalence of CYP2C19 polymorphism, showed a statistically significant impact on eradication success. Conclusions: Both QCT and QBT are superior to STT for H. pylori eradication when adjusted for country-specific antibiotic resistance and CYP2C19 polymorphism in a sample of individuals residing in five countries within two continents.
